The lines show respect for nature. "O our Mother the Earth, O our father/ the Sky..." These lines are showing their respect for nature. It is a characteristic of Native American literature. They respect nature as much or more than their own loved members of their family. Another line "garment of brightness" is a metaphor. The metaphor is an extended one because the light makes up the cloth, the rain makes the fringe, and the border is the rainbow. This shows that nature gives light and water for growing food. It gives the rainbow for beauty and hope.
